Transaction 39a707514d6108fbfbb34af76e3264e2cd79f485f2a03b835b5f86741bd76b42
1 Input
1 Output
-
39a707514d6108fbfbb34af76e3264e2cd79f485f2a03b835b5f86741bd76b42:0
- value
- 153428
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 98054fc9df59f29e3504cad40f2b209e43bed2f6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Erp5DkSMauhznU9Qgjz9bj3ovnpEqnYCm